Microchip Technology's AT24C08D-XHM-T EEPROM
The AT24C08D-XHM-T is a high-performance, 8-Kbit Electrically Erasable Programmable Read-Only Memory (EEPROM) module from Microchip Technology, designed to provide reliable data storage over a wide range of applications. This memory device is part of the AT24CxxD series and operates on a power supply range of 1.7V to 5.5V, making it suitable for various low-power and standard devices.
Key Features
- Memory Size: 8-Kbit (1,024 bytes) organized as 1,024 x 8 or 512 x 16 selectable by the user.
- Interface: Two-wire serial interface, I²C compatible, ensures simple integration into existing systems with minimal additional components.
- Write Cycle Time: 5 ms (max), enabling quick and efficient data writing.
- Operating Voltage: Wide range from 1.7V to 5.5V, allowing for use in both low-voltage and standard voltage applications.
- Temperature Range: Industrial grade with an operating temperature range of -40°C to +85°C, ensuring reliable performance under harsh conditions.
- Packaging: Available in an 8-lead UDFN package, which is both space-saving and suitable for PCBs with limited real estate.
- Endurance: 1 Million write cycles, ensuring a long lifespan for applications that require frequent data updates.
- Data Retention: Rated for data retention of 100 years, providing a durable storage solution.
